buzzard 6th November 2008 08:13 AM

It was Princess Galyani, the King's eldest sister. She died back in early January, but these "official" Royal cremations take lots of time to organize, so the actual event is only now just taking place. It's a very big deal for most Thai people, so I'm sure many bars will in fact be closed, or at least not serving alcohol or allowing dancing, during the official mourning period.
